Design Defects

People expect that all drugs will be labeled correctly and warnings that cover all possible side effects. When a drug causes injuries that are not anticipated, victims can file a claim under a legal theory known as product liability law.

Dangerous drug lawsuits could be based on faulty design or manufacture, or failure to warn. These types of cases may succeed even if FDA has approved a medication and it has been prescribed to patients. In these cases, the victim can seek damages for their injuries, including medical expenses loss of income, pain and suffering, loss of quality of life, emotional trauma, and punitive damages in the event that the manufacturer was deceptive in any way.

A design defect in a medication is a defect that is inherent to the medication which makes it unsafe regardless of how well the medication is manufactured or used. The victim can also sue if the medication was not designed to be safe, however an alternative that was safer was economically and technologically feasible for the manufacturer.

When a medication's design is flawed, it could cause injury to certain patients while other patients experience no adverse side effects at all. This type of claim is hard to prove. However, our attorneys can utilize reports to determine how many patients were harmed by the same medication.

Dangerous drug cases typically involve class action lawsuits which are filed on behalf of a large number of victims by the same drugs or medical devices. This allows the attorneys to manage each case more efficiently than the case if they were filing individual lawsuits.

In some instances, risky drug lawsuits could be combined into a Multi-District Litigation (MDL), where the claims are handled in one court instead of several different courts. This can also make the settlement process easier.
